Coronation Club The club meets every Wednesday in the back room of the Coronation Club on Bannermann Road, Kirkby-in-Ashfield from around 19:30. Anyone interested in joining the club should contact the Club Secretary or simply turn up at the club. You can play casual games in a friendly atmosphere or join one of our teams in the Nottinghamshire League. Members who play in league matches are required to be (at least) Bronze members of the English Chess Federation
The club was formed in 1965 and is still going strong, we are members of the Nottinghamshire Chess Association and currently have four teams playing in the NCA League. We also hold other events such as Club Championship and rapid-play tournaments. Directions can be found on the Find Us page. 09/10/25. Report by Phil Morgan

After 3 games, our third team remain our only unbeaten side. They scored a very good draw against a strong visiting team. John and Andrew, with the Black pieces, secured draws against much higher -rated opponents. Newark took the lead through Jim Wellington. A battle royal between Rob and Nigel followed. Nigel, formerly of Ashfield, who was down on time, uncorked a dangerous, surprise piece sacrifice. He followed this up powerfully, and Rob's defence needed to be very accurate to withstand this. With little time left, Nigel, may have missed a winning breakthrough. Rob seemed to have fended off the attack and be in a winning position when Nigel's flag fell. An exciting finale to the match, on a board surrounded by spectators, with mixed feelings on the outcome!

View Scorecard :- Ashfield '3' 2 - 2 Newark '2'

10/08/25.  2025 British Chess Championships

Congratulations to Michael Adams, now nine-time British Chess Champion ! Adams was one of three players who finished on 7/9. Now aged 53, he clinched the title with a play-off win over 58 year-old Stuart Conquest.

Adams' highest ranking is world No. 4, achieved several times from October 2000 to October 2002. His peak ELO rating is 2761, the highest achieved by an English chess player. How many more wins can he achieve before 1 of our very promising generation of young players can overturn his dominance of British chess? It was a very good tournament too for Nottinghamshire's young star Jonah Willow, who finished on 6.5/9, ahead of nine British grandmasters.

15/07/25. Nottinghamshire Blitz Championship 2025

After a break of many years the County Blitz Championship has been revived.

It takes place on Monday 11th August, at the British Legion Club, Main Road, Radcliffe-on-Trent NG12 2BB (Radcliffe & Bingham CC home venue) 1st round starting at 7:30pm (be there earlier).

It is a 5-round swiss tournament (last round scheduled for 9:30 pm). Time limit - 7 minutes + 2 second increments. All ages and all standards are welcome to enter.
